Scientific Journals In Datamining
The International Journal of Data Mining Science (IJDAT) tries to advance and disperse information on the different themes and scientific information on data mining. The journal intends to present to the global network significant consequences of work in the fields of data mining research, improvement, application, structure or calculations. data mining is valuable for looking through a lot of electronic information to discover helpful examples or patterns in the genome. data mining is an interdisciplinary field of software engineering is the computational procedure of finding designs in huge informational indexes including strategies at the crossing point of computerized reasoning, AI, measurements, and database systems. The journal likewise expects to support specialists, researchers, producers, foundations, world offices, social orders, and so forth to stay aware of new advancements in principle and applications and to give elective solutions.
